The welding gun deposits filler metal that becomes molten and expands from its previously cool state as wire or rod. As Bill Kashin of Bolttech Mannings explained, "Say you're welding two pieces of pipe together, and the code says you need to preheat it to 400 degrees F. You would attach the thermocouple, attach the heating pad, put insulation on to protect yourself, and raise the temperature up to 400 degrees F. Imagine you preheat a joint with a torch, weld a few feet, stop, take a short break, and then resume without picking up the preheat torch and heating the joint area again. Preheating, maintaining temperature between weld passes (interpass temperature), and postweld heat treating (PWHT) work toward one goal: to control changes in heat levels. The calculation of residual stresses involves complex non-linear analyses where several assumptions and approximations are required. You start several inches from the beginning of the joint and weld back to the edge; then go farther up the joint and weld back to where you initially struck your previous arc; then go farther up the joint and again weld back to the previous welded segment; and so on until the joint is complete. Posted by gethealthytexas on February 22, 2018 February 26, 2018. Here, we discuss two options: resistance heating and vibration. "So when you weld-condition [using sub-harmonic vibration during welding], you're eliminating the effect of thermal stress as it's induced. In certain applications, Hebel said, it can replace low-temperature preheating requirements, between 250 and 300 degrees F. "Because of the accelerated motion in the base material, the weldment 'thinks' it's preheated."
